Understanding Single Stock Futures
What are Single Stock Futures?
Single stock futures are contracts between two parties to exchange a specified number of stocks in a company for a price agreed upon today (the futures price) with delivery and payment occurring at a future date, the delivery date.
Benefits of Trading SSFs
Leverage and Flexibility
Capitalizing on Market Movements
SSFs offer significant leverage, allowing traders to control large amounts of stock with a relatively small amount of capital, magnifying both gains and potential losses.
Hedging Opportunities
Protecting Your Investments
Traders use SSFs to hedge positions in the underlying stocks, providing a cost-effective way to manage risk.
